Johan Willaert

If you look at the fair only, Ciney's definately bigger than that part of the Beltring W&P Show.

 

I have been visiting Beltring each year since 1993 and the fair (market) part of that show has been deminishing ever since, with lots of stalls just selling garden gear, flowers or just being pellet gun shooting ranges.

The number of vending tables at Ciney looks bigger than at Beltring...

 

As for the show part, of course that's something else...

I will !

But not for fun, to slog... :lol:

Really bigger than Louisville SOS, smaller than the late enormous L.A. Pomona, bigger than old show at Houston Astro-Hall, smaller than Beltring, but more orientated on true collection, even if all stalls don't present only original.

Beltring is rather made for reenacters, but you may bring your whole family, there's something interesting for everybody, kids or wives.

At Beltring, don't forget an umbrella, english rain is often invited by the organization staff

When in Ciney, don't miss the special belgian beer, and take the road back happily then :D
